Scholarship Benefits
- Award amount: €3,000 – €22,000 for one academic year
- For two-year Master’s programs, renewal of the scholarship for the second year is possible (same amount), provided the student meets academic conditions:
- Minimum average grade of 7/10 by the end of the 3rd quartile
- At least 50% of European Credits (ECs) earned

- Scholarship recipients may also become eligible to apply for additional awards such as the Kipaji Scholarship (specific criteria apply)
Eligibility Criteria
To qualify for the UTS, applicants must:
- Be a citizen of a non-EU/EEA country
- Hold a conditional admission letter for a University of Twente Master’s program for 2026/27
- Not have previously graduated from a UT undergraduate or graduate program
- Belong to the top 5–10% of their graduating class academically
- Possess a valid UT student number after admission
- Meet the English language requirements:
- IELTS overall score of 6.5, with at least 6.0 in speaking, OR
- TOEFL iBT score of 90, with at least 20 in speaking

- Show proof of financial means to cover remaining study and living expenses (UTS is a partial scholarship)
- Comply with Dutch visa regulations (if applicable)
Eligible Programs
The UTS covers all Master’s programs at the University of Twente except:
- Pre-Master’s programs
- ITC faculty programs
- Courses for Dutch/EU/EEA students paying statutory tuition fees
